The Easy Carpet Dent Removal Hack

Lindsay from Dazlin Cleaning (@dazlincleaning) recently shared a clever trick for reviving compressed carpet fibers, and it’s surprisingly simple.

All you need is:

  • A steam iron, steam cleaner, or garment steamer
  • A slightly damp cloth or towel

How to Lift Carpet Dents with Steam

  1. Place the damp cloth over the dented area. This will help distribute the heat evenly and prevent damage to the carpet fibers.
  2. Apply steam using an iron or steamer. If using an iron, set it to steam mode and hold it over the cloth for about 30 seconds. Avoid direct contact with the carpet to prevent scorching.
  3. Fluff the fibers. After steaming, gently lift the fibers using your fingers, a spoon, or a soft-bristled brush to encourage them to stand back up.
  4. Let it dry. Allow the carpet to air dry, and vacuum over the area for an extra boost.

That’s it! The dents should disappear, leaving your carpet looking fresh and revived.

Why This Hack Works

The combination of moisture and heat relaxes the compressed carpet fibers, allowing them to regain their original shape. This method is safe for most carpets and doesn’t require any expensive cleaning products or professional services.
